Output 44b79bb3cf41683106a20805a67883a48325dec032ceef0f8565950071654526:1

value
904968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9474c6b0f2f18c80cf6284e10b1c1a2e85ab07f OP_EQUAL
address
3QR5bDXQqPXujfHSRPHcEFKsMrHRsoAoqW
transaction
44b79bb3cf41683106a20805a67883a48325dec032ceef0f8565950071654526
spent
true